Prices in Dallas, 1990-2026 ($80,400)

According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, prices in Dallas-Fort Worth, Texas are 142.98% higher in 2026 versus 1990 (a $114,953.16 difference in value).

Between 1990 and 2026:Dallas experienced an average inflation rate of 2.50% per year. This rate of change indicates significant inflation. In other words, $80,400 in Dallas in the year 1990 would cost $195,353.16 in 2026 for an equivalent purchase. Compared to the overall inflation rate of 2.57% during this same period, inflation in Dallas was lower.

In the year 1990: Pricing changed by 4.52%, which is above the average yearly change in Dallas during the 1990-2026 time period. Compared to inflation for all items in 1990 (5.40%), inflation in Dallas was lower.

Adjust Dallas prices for inflation

Start with the inflation rate formula:

CPI in 2026 / CPI in 1990* 1990 USD value = 2026 USD value

Then plug in historical CPI values from above. The CPI for Dallas-Fort Worth, Texas was 124.808 in the year 1990 and 303.255 in 2026:

303.255 / 124.808* $80,400 = $195,353.16

Therefore, according to U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, $80,400 in 1990 has the same "purchasing power" as $195,353.16 in 2026 (in the CPI category of Dallas-Fort Worth, Texas).


Source: U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ics began tracking the Consumer Price Index for Dallas-Fort Worth, Texas in 1963. In addition to Dallas, the index produces monthly data on changes in prices paid by urban consumers for a variety of goods and services.
